vue2 多页面构建后chunks无法注入script问题

5 月 26 日
阅读 1 分钟
233
自定义了splitChunks,且单个包的大小达到某些条件后,会分割为多个包,如index~123.111.js,index~123.222.js,其中index~123是 chunkName 而html-webpack-plugin@3.x中,是判断 includedChunks.indexOf(chunkName)===-1 以过滤需要注入的chunk名。

刷新iframe的几个方法,管你跨不跨域

2022-04-08
阅读 2 分钟
9.3k
html: {代码...} 非跨域刷新:frameWindow.location.reload() {代码...} 这个方法只能在非跨域时使用。其实, 非跨域的话,随便一种方法都可以的。跨域刷新 (非跨域也可以):思路:通过重新给iframe的src赋值来刷新 {代码...} 效果类似但又不完全类似于location.href = xxx,不同点 :iframe的src 不会随内部跳转而变化...

浏览器标签页之间通信之 -- Localstorage+IndexedDB

2020-09-27
阅读 2 分钟
3.7k
基于 LocalStorage + IndexedDB 封装的消息传递的模块,在同源(不跨域)的前提下,用于同一页面多个 iframe、跨 tab 页面、移动端不同 webview 页面之间的消息传递

webpack4 + babel7 配置ie兼容

2020-09-17
阅读 1 分钟
4k
有一说一, IE真是让人头大?‍♂️?‍♂️以下只给出如何配置, 如果想了解更多请查看文末传送门安装: {代码...} webpack.config.js {代码...} babel.config.json {代码...} ----------------------- 顺便说一下 ------------------------开发环境下, 在ie上可能一片空白, 有以下三种方案build后在ie上调试 [ 可行, 但太麻烦了 ]...

解决windows下安装electron 8.0.0 在node install.js卡住的问题

2020-02-05
阅读 2 分钟
5.9k
npm i electron -D 的时候一直卡在 node install.js 这一步, 搜索引擎找了许多方案都无法解决,比如:修改镜像源、修改.npmrc文件、修改host等,在 electron@8.0.0 中均不适用, 唯一能用的是文章中第四个解决方案,但感觉还是太麻烦了,于是撸了下electron@8.0.0中install.js的源码,找到如下两个办法